Floriana FC, known as The Greens, is a professional Maltese football club based in the town of Floriana, a suburb of the capital city Valletta. The club was founded in 1894, making it one of the oldest football clubs in Malta. They play their home matches at the Independence Ground, which is commonly referred to as the "Floriana Ground." With a rich history and a strong local following, Floriana FC is one of the most successful football teams in Maltese football history.
Throughout its long-standing football tradition, Floriana FC has won numerous league titles and domestic cups, cementing its status as a powerhouse in Maltese football. The team's colors are traditionally green and white, reflecting their nickname, and they are well-known for their passionate supporters.
The club competes in the Maltese Premier League, the top tier of Maltese football, where they consistently challenge for top honors. Their rivalry with Valletta FC, another top Maltese club, is particularly fierce, resulting in intense derby matches that are a highlight of the Maltese football season.
